KFW-Funded Unhas Hospital Project Successfully Completed
On Tuesday, January 31, the Rector of Hasanuddin University (Unhas), Prof. Dr. Ir. Jamaluddin Jompa, M.Sc., symbolically received the keys to the newly developed Unhas Teaching Hospital facilities. This milestone marks the completion of a collaborative project between Unhas and KFW, Germany’s development bank. The handover ceremony took place at the EF Building, Tamalanrea Campus, Makassar.
Attendees included the Vice Rector for Planning, Development, and Finance (Prof. Subehan, S.Si., M.Pharm., Sc., Ph.D., Apt), Head of the Project Implementation Unit (PIU) Prof. Dr. Indrianty Sudirman, Unhas Hospital’s board of directors, internal auditors, and representatives from KFW and PT. Hutama Karya.
Key Achievements of the KFW-Unhas Hospital Project
Prof. Indrianty Sudirman, PIU Head, explained that the project’s completion included:
-
Construction of Buildings B, C, and D
-
Procurement of advanced medical equipment
-
Implementation of telemedicine and Hospital Management Information System (HMIS)
The KFW loan played a crucial role in enhancing the hospital’s infrastructure, ensuring better healthcare services for the public.
Strengthening Healthcare and Education Through KFW Partnership
Prof. Indrianty emphasized the challenges faced during the project but expressed gratitude for its timely completion:
“Despite numerous obstacles, we successfully finalized this project. We hope these new facilities will benefit both patients and medical students.”
Dr. Andi Muhammad Ichsan, Director of Unhas Hospital, also acknowledged the PIU team’s dedication, stressing the importance of optimizing the new facilities for improved healthcare delivery.
Rector’s Appreciation for KFW’s Contribution
Prof. Jompa praised the collaboration between Unhas, the European Union, and KFW:
“Securing and executing this project was challenging, but the results are outstanding. This development will elevate both healthcare services and medical education at Unhas.”
The successful completion of this KFW-backed initiative highlights Unhas Hospital’s commitment to advancing medical care and education in Indonesia.
